Multifunctional telescopic pull rod and luggage
By designing a multi-functional telescopic handle on the suitcase, including a telescopic rod and a hanging component, the problem of items falling out of the suitcase is solved, achieving convenience and safety in hanging items during the journey and improving the user experience.

[0001] This utility model relates to the field of luggage technology, and in particular to a multifunctional telescopic pull rod and luggage. Background Technology
[0002] Suitcases are a common tool for people to travel, allowing them to store their personal belongings for carrying and transport.
[0003] However, when existing suitcases are full of luggage, items such as umbrellas, drinks, snacks, or various bags purchased during the trip are prone to falling off when placed on top of the suitcase. People can only carry it with one hand and pull it with the other. When dealing with various things during the trip, such as making phone calls, checking tickets, and going through security checks, they are often flustered and inconvenient because they do not have a free hand. [0040] This embodiment provides a multi-functional telescopic pull rod for suitcases. The multi-functional telescopic pull rod includes: a telescopic rod 1, a handle 2, and a hanging assembly. Two telescopic rods 1 are provided, and the two telescopic rods 1 are respectively connected to both ends of the handle 2, forming an installation space with the handle 2. The telescopic rods 1 are used to be installed on the suitcase body. The hanging assembly includes a connecting rod 3 and a hook 4 for hanging items. The connecting rod 3 is set in the installation space, and the hook 4 is connected to the connecting rod 3 and located on the lower side of the connecting rod 3. The two ends of the connecting rod 3 are respectively connected to the two ends of the handle 2, or the two ends of the connecting rod 3 are respectively connected to the two telescopic rods 1, or the two ends of the connecting rod 3 are respectively connected to one end of the handle 2 and the telescopic rod 1 connected to the other end of the handle 2.
[0041] In this embodiment, by setting hooks 4 on the connecting rod 3, people can easily hang small handbags, umbrellas, snack bottles, and other bags on the hooks 4 at any time, freeing up their hands to handle other tasks during the journey, such as making phone calls, checking tickets at the station, or shopping, without being overwhelmed or flustered. When going through security, the telescopic rod 1 can be retracted, allowing the suitcase and all the aforementioned bags to be placed together on the security conveyor belt for inspection, preventing small items from being spilled or lost, and also preventing long waits and congestion for those queuing behind. The connecting rod 3 is set on the handle 2 and / or the telescopic rod 1, without taking up space in the suitcase or increasing its size, and does not affect the appearance, storage, boarding, or check-in of the suitcase. When the telescopic rod 1 is pulled out, the hanging component rises, becoming closer to the upper body, allowing people to reach for their items without bending down while pushing their suitcases or queuing, which is very user-friendly.
[0042] In the optional technical solution of this embodiment, the hanging component also includes a swinging member 5, which is rotatably connected to the connecting rod 3 and can open or close the hook 4 by swinging. The swinging member 5 is located on one side of the opening of the hook 4, and can open or close the hook 4 by rotating it. When the hook 4 is open, people can put the handles of various bags onto the hook 4 through the notch. After hanging, simply rotate the swinging member 5 to close the hook 4, preventing the bag from falling or being stolen, freeing up hands and allowing for worry-free travel.
[0043] In the optional technical solution of this embodiment, the hook 4 includes a connecting part 6 and a hook part 7. One end of the connecting part 6 is connected to the lower side of the connecting rod 3, and the other end is connected to one end of the hook part 7. The swinging member 5 is located between the connecting part 6 and the other end of the hook part 7. The swinging member 5 can open the hook 4 by swinging towards the connecting part 6, and can close the hook 4 by swinging towards the other end of the hook part 7. The structure is simple and easy to use.
[0044] In this embodiment, the swing member 5 can be rod-shaped, plate-shaped, or other forms, as long as it meets the requirements.
[0045] In the optional technical solution of this embodiment, the hanging assembly further includes a torsion spring 8; the torsion spring 8 is disposed at the rotation point of the swing member 5 and is used to provide a force for the hook 4 to rotate in the closing direction. After hanging the item, simply release the swing member 5, and the swing member 5 will automatically rebound under the action of the torsion spring 8 to close the hook 4, which is convenient to use.
[0046] In the optional technical solution of this embodiment, a gripping gap 9 is provided between the connecting rod 3 and the gripping part of the handle 2, so that people's hands can grip the handle 2.
[0047] In the optional technical solution of this embodiment, a pull rod seat is also included. The pull rod seat is used to be installed on the body of the suitcase, and the telescopic rod 1 is installed on the pull rod seat.
[0048] In the optional technical solution of this embodiment, a clearance is provided between the connecting rod 3 and the pull rod seat. When the telescopic rod 1 retracts relative to the pull rod seat, the clearance is used to avoid the hook 4.
[0049] In this embodiment, the clearance is set when the telescopic rod 1 is retracted to facilitate the accommodation of the hook 4.
[0050] This embodiment provides a suitcase including the aforementioned multi-functional telescopic pull rod. Therefore, the technical advantages and effects achieved by this suitcase include those achieved by the aforementioned multi-functional telescopic pull rod, which will not be elaborated here.
[0051] In the optional technical solution of this embodiment, the multi-functional telescopic pull rod is set on the front or rear side of the box body for easy pulling of the box body; the top surface of the box body is provided with a mounting groove 10, and the multi-functional telescopic pull rod is located in the mounting groove 10. The mounting groove 10 is used to store the handle 2 and the hanging component. In this embodiment, the pull rod seat is installed in the mounting groove 10. When the telescopic rod 1 is retracted, the handle 2 and the hanging component are located in the mounting groove 10, avoiding damage and maintaining an overall aesthetic appearance.
[0052] In the optional technical solution of this embodiment, the bottom of the mounting groove 10 is provided with a receiving groove 11; when the telescopic rod 1 retracts relative to the box, the hook 4 is located in the receiving groove 11. The receiving groove 11 is used to accommodate the hook 4.
[0053] It should be noted that in this embodiment, when setting the receiving groove 11, no clearance gap needs to be provided between the connecting rod 3 and the pull rod seat. That is, only one clearance gap needs to be provided to meet the requirements.
